linux命令该数据库密码

不及物动词 其他 15

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    对于Linux命令来说,要查找数据库密码,可以通过以下步骤:

    1. 首先,需要在Linux系统中登录到数据库服务器。可以使用以下命令连接到数据库服务器:
    “`
    mysql -u username -p
    “`

    其中,username是数据库的用户名。执行该命令后,系统将提示输入密码。

    2. 输入数据库密码后,可以进入数据库服务器的命令行界面。此时可以执行以下命令来查看或修改数据库密码:
    “`
    SHOW DATABASES;
    “`

    该命令将显示数据库服务器中存在的所有数据库。如果只想查看特定数据库的密码,可以使用以下命令:
    “`
    USE database_name;
    “`
    注意将`database_name`替换为实际要查看密码的数据库名称。

    3. 接下来要查看或修改特定数据库的密码,可以使用以下命令:
    “`
    SELECT User, Host, authentication_string FROM mysql.user WHERE User=’username’;
    “`

    其中,`username`是数据库用户的名称。这个命令将显示该用户的用户名、所在主机和数据库密码。

    4. 如果希望修改数据库密码,可以使用以下命令:
    “`
    ALTER USER ‘username’@’localhost’ IDENTIFIED BY ‘new_password’;
    “`
    将`username`替换为实际的用户名,将`new_password`替换为新的密码。

    5. 最后,要保存修改后的密码,可以使用以下命令:
    “`
    FLUSH PRIVILEGES;
    “`

    通过以上步骤,你可以在Linux系统中查找或修改数据库密码。请注意,在执行任何修改密码的操作之前,确保你有足够的权限和授权。在生产环境中,建议谨慎处理数据库密码,以防止未经授权的访问。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    对于Linux系统来说,获取数据库密码的方式取决于你使用的是什么数据库软件。以下是几个常见的数据库软件和获取密码的方法:

    1. MySQL:MySQL数据库的密码通常保存在`/root/.my.cnf`文件中。你可以使用`cat`命令打开该文件,并查找`[client]`部分下的`password`字段。

    2. PostgreSQL:PostgreSQL数据库的密码通常保存在`.pgpass`文件中。你可以使用`cat`命令打开该文件,并查找对应的数据库主机、端口、数据库名和用户名的密码。

    3. MongoDB:MongoDB数据库的密码通常保存在`/etc/mongod.conf`文件中。你可以使用`cat`命令打开该文件,并查找`security`部分下的`authorization`字段。另外,你还可以在MongoDB管理平台中查找密码。

    4. SQLite:SQLite数据库通常没有用户名和密码的概念,因为它是一个嵌入式数据库。如果你使用的是SQLite数据库文件,那么你可以使用`sqlite3`命令来打开该文件,并执行SQL查询来管理数据库。

    5. Oracle:Oracle数据库的密码通常保存在`/etc/oratab`文件中。你可以使用`cat`命令打开该文件,并查找对应的数据库实例的密码。

    注意:获取数据库密码可能需要root或管理员权限。请确保你有相应的权限,并且在获取密码后要妥善保管,以防止被他人滥用。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Linux命令可以从各个方面查看和修改数据库密码。下面将介绍一些常用的方法和操作流程。

    在Linux系统中,数据库密码存储在相应的配置文件中。具体的配置文件位置和名称取决于所使用的数据库软件。

    对于MySQL数据库来说,密码存储在my.cnf文件中。下面是查找和修改MySQL数据库密码的方法:

    1. 查找MySQL数据库密码:
    – 打开终端,使用以下命令打开my.cnf文件:
    “`shell
    sudo nano /etc/mysql/my.cnf
    “`
    – 在文件中查找 “password” 或 “passw” 关键字。密码应该类似于以下格式:
    “`shell
    password= “`
    – 记住或复制密码以备后用。

    2. 修改MySQL数据库密码:
    – 打开终端,使用以下命令登录到MySQL数据库服务器:
    “`shell
    sudo mysql -u root -p
    “`
    – 输入之前找到的密码,然后按回车键。
    – 使用以下命令更改密码:
    “`shell
    ALTER USER ‘root’@’localhost’ IDENTIFIED BY ‘‘;
    “`
    其中,’root’ 是用户名,’localhost’ 是主机名, ‘
    ‘ 是要设置的新密码。
    – 输入以下命令刷新权限:
    “`shell
    FLUSH PRIVILEGES;
    “`
    – 输入以下命令退出MySQL数据库服务器:
    “`shell
    exit
    “`

    对于PostgreSQL数据库来说,密码存储在pg_hba.conf或pg_ident.conf文件中。下面是查找和修改PostgreSQL数据库密码的方法:

    1. 查找PostgreSQL数据库密码:
    – 打开终端,使用以下命令打开pg_hba.conf文件:
    “`shell
    sudo nano /etc/postgresql//main/pg_hba.conf
    “`
    – 在文件中查找 “md5” 或 “password” 关键字。密码应该在这样的格式中:
    “`shell
    host all all 127.0.0.1/32 md5
    “`
    密码通常是哈希值,可能不是明文显示。

    2. 修改PostgreSQL数据库密码:
    – 打开终端,使用以下命令登录到PostgreSQL数据库:
    “`shell
    sudo -u postgres psql
    “`
    – 输入以下命令更改密码:
    “`shell
    ALTER USER postgres WITH PASSWORD ‘‘;
    “`
    ‘是要设置的新密码。
    – 输入以下命令退出PostgreSQL数据库:
    “`shell
    \q
    “`

    无论使用哪种数据库,修改密码后,务必重新启动数据库服务以使更改生效。

    对于其他数据库,如Oracle、SQLite等,操作步骤可能有所不同。建议查阅相应的官方文档或使用相关命令行工具进行操作。

    总结起来,要在Linux系统中查找和修改数据库密码,首先要找到存储密码的配置文件,然后使用相应的工具查找或修改密码。具体的操作流程可能因数据库和系统配置而异。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部